Clustering in Random Pattern-Avoiding Permutations

A cluster of length l in a permutation from Sn is a set of l consecutive numbers that appear in any order in l consecutive positions in the permutation. For n โ‰ฅ l โ‰ฅ 2 and ฯ„ โˆˆ S3, let N(n) l (ฯƒ) denote the number of clusters of length l in ฯƒ, and let N(n) l;ฯ„ (ฯƒ) denote the number of clusters of length l whose order is the pattern ฯ„ . (For example, ฯƒ = 375619248 โˆˆ S9 has the cluster 756 of length l = 3 and pattern ฯ„ = 213.)
